A Kaiser-Jeep Bolide XJ-002 Video
I stumbled onto the below video of the Bolide XJ-002 after doing some searches based on the post related to the XJ-001. The video is part of a larger All-Par article (see more photos here).
Now I’m wondering if the Parmely body was based originally on this XJ-002 body design. The Parmley looks like it’s a little more practical, convertible version of the XJ-002.
Unlike the XJ-002, which was designed on a Jeepster Commando chassis, the XJ-001 was atop a CJ-5 chassis. The Parmely was also designed to fit a CJ-5 chassis, so its lines couldn’t be as long nor sleek as the XJ-002.
The video isn’t the most compelling piece of work, but it manages to record some unusual history. As of 2010, this vehicle was reportedly undergoing restoration.
1971 Photo of the XJ 001 Jeep on eBay
This is a press photo of the XJ 001. If you don’t remember, this prototype jeep was built on the CJ-5 chassis and power by the 360CI AMC V-8. Essentially, it was a 4WD muscle car. You can read about the vehicle on Hemmings. Unfortunately, the prototype was destroyed in an accident as it was being transported. The article also indicates some folks called the 1998 Jeepster prototype the ACT II of the XJ-001.

Beware the “William Cameron” Scam
Mark alerted me to a scam by a guy named William Cameron. Mark said William called him up claiming he had an FC-150, just what Mark was looking to buy. All Mark had to do was wire him a down payment. Long story short, it was a scam.
It turns out William Cameron is a regular scam artist. He’s even been in jail for it, though no prison time. So, if he calls you, tell him to where he can go ….
Here’s what Mark wrote me:
“He calls, says he has exactly what you need. Sounds very old, but when googling him you find he is only in his 50’s. Same scam always for the most part and he has gone to jail for it. Tells you he can not take any pics. Tells you everything a buyer would ever want to hear. His price is dirt cheap and he says all he needs is a deposit and says you can send the rest later. All the while he is coughing and sounding very old and he says he is retiring to Arizona. Google his name or number along with the words “Craigslist scam” and you would see he has taken advantage of many people.”
